Tempo issues when slicing samples
Hi I am really new to using the Maschine Mk3, I have a tempo of 95bpm set on the project, I load in an external sample with an original tempo of 135bpm. If I have the sample in Audio mode I have the option of re-pitch, stretch and formant. However, if I go into sample mode with the intention of slicing that sample up to use the tempo changes (Undesirably) and I don't see any options to change this. Is there a way of changing this?

Hey Paul, not sure if that's the answer you are looking for, but if you want to slice this sample in the tempo of the project, you would need to load the sample in the audio module, time stretch it to the new tempo, then open the sampler module, do your slices. You will have the opportunity to change the pitch on each slice once they are done.

Hi Jeremy, thank you for your response, I have tried your suggestion. I find that when I load the sample into the audio module I can time stretch fine but then when I open the sampler module the time stretching has gone and the sample reverts back to how it originally sounded. Using rep itch on the slices isn't quite getting the desired tempo. I have also tried slicing up samples, then changing those samples individually to Audio mode which works with the tempo issues but when it comes to playing and recording in those samples on the Maschine mk3 in pad mode I just get an audio wave that runs the entire length of the arrange page, with no options to edit that length.

I'm sorry, I might have confused you. My bad, if you want to stretch and slice, you should do all that in the Sampler module. In Edit mode you have a stretch otion:
It will stretch the loop to the tempo of the project, then you can do the slices.
The audio module stretches the loops automatically, it's more for stacking loops, maybe this video helps:
